<p><b>This edited volume offers a compelling constitutional and comparative analysis of the European Union's system of government, focusing on the appointment of the President of the European Commission.</b> </p><p>By treating this selection process as a form of government formation, the book explores how institutional dynamics, political actors, and evolving constitutional practices shape executive power in the EU. Central to the analysis is the <i>Spitzenkandidaten </i>procedure, which exemplifies how the EU's 'living constitution' develops not only through treaty law but also through political practice. </p><p>The volume brings together leading scholars to examine the constitutional relationships between the European Commission, European Parliament, and European Council, and how these interactions influence broader governance structures. It also draws on comparative insights from national constitutional systems to illuminate the EU's unique institutional framework, particularly regarding parliamentary involvement and the role of political parties in executive selection. </p><p>Rather than offering a traditional account of EU institutional law, the book integrates history, politics, and constitutional theory to assess the sources and limits of constitutional development in the EU. It asks how the Spitzenkandidaten process contributes to the entrenchment of EU government practices and evaluates its normative implications for democratic legitimacy. </p><p>This volume is essential reading for scholars of EU law, comparative constitutionalism, and European politics, offering fresh perspectives on how the EU is governed as a polity and how its system of government continues to evolve.</p>
